Preguntas frecuentes acerca de apartamentos baratos en Sycamore Street

¿Qué es un apartamento barato en Sycamore Street?

Un apartamento barato es cualquier apartamento hasta el percentil 30% del coste para la zona, que en Sycamore Street es menos de $1,225.

¿Cuál es el precio de un apartamento barato en Sycamore Street?

El apartamento más barato en Sycamore Street es Ridgewood que está listado en $1,070, mientras que el apartamento promedio en Sycamore Street cuesta $4,495.

¿Qué tipos de apartamentos son los más baratos en Sycamore Street?

Los apartamentos para estudiantes, para personas de bajos ingresos y por habitaciones suelen ser los alquileres más baratos en la mayoría de las ciudades, aunque requieren criterios de calificación para alquilarlos. Hay 173 apartamentos normales en Sycamore Street que creemos que califican como 'apartamentos baratos' que no tienen requisitos especiales para solicitar el alquiler.

¿Cómo se comparan los precios de los apartamentos baratos con los del apartamento medio en Sycamore Street?

Los apartamentos baratos en Sycamore Street tienen un costo promedio de $904 que es $3,591 más barato que el alquiler promedio de todos los alquileres en Sycamore Street.
